Biography
Helen joined PPL in 2011 as a Lecturer in Media and Cultural Studies. Before that, Helen was an associate tutor in PSI, FTV and DEV.
Key Research Interests
Helen's research interests include gender, production culture and the creative industries. She has also published in the areas of fashion, costume, and celebrity culture.
